linux系統(tǒng)怎么安裝mysql?linux是如今許多朋友們在使用的電腦系統(tǒng),但是有不少朋友們不知道如何使用該系統(tǒng)安裝mysql,今天小編就來給大家詳細(xì)說明一下linux安裝mysql的步驟和方法。
具體步驟如下:
1.安裝數(shù)據(jù)庫
1)yum -y install mysql-server(簡單)
yum命令自動(dòng)從網(wǎng)上尋找mysql服務(wù)資源,下載至本地并完成安裝
2)也可以自己在網(wǎng)上下載mysql服務(wù),通過xftp傳輸至Linux系統(tǒng),自己安裝(一般安裝在usr或opt目錄下)
2.啟動(dòng)數(shù)據(jù)庫
安裝完畢,執(zhí)行命令service mysqld start
3.登錄數(shù)據(jù)庫
mysql -u root -p回車后輸入密碼(mysql的默認(rèn)用戶是root,密碼為空)
4.使用數(shù)據(jù)庫
登錄成功切換到mysql數(shù)據(jù)庫,輸入:use mysql— mysql服務(wù)下默認(rèn)有3個(gè)數(shù)據(jù)庫,要對某一個(gè)數(shù)據(jù)庫的表進(jìn)行操作先用use進(jìn)入
5.連接數(shù)據(jù)庫:使用Navicat for MySQL鏈接數(shù)據(jù)庫
1)從user表中查詢所有可以登錄的用戶以及支持鏈接的主機(jī):
select user,host,password from user;(mysql語句都是英文分號結(jié)束的)
2)user表host字段的值為%或者localhost時(shí)的區(qū)別
host=%,表示所有IP都有連接權(quán)限
3)新建root用戶,并給此用戶賦予所有數(shù)據(jù)庫和及其所有對象的操作權(quán)限,這個(gè)賦權(quán)語句里的%代表支持任意主機(jī)連接到mysql服務(wù)器,這樣的話用navicat這個(gè)客戶端肯定就沒問題了,賦權(quán)語句為:grant all privileges on *.* to 'root'@'%' identified by '123456' with grant option;
all privileges:所有權(quán)限—增刪改查
*.*(庫名.表名):.前面的*—所有的數(shù)據(jù)庫,.后面的*—所有的表,*.*—mysql服務(wù)下所有的庫的所有的表
Eg:mysql.user—mysql數(shù)據(jù)庫下的user表
flush privileges;—刷新權(quán)限
4)如果內(nèi)部服務(wù)器連接不上,關(guān)閉防火墻,先退出mysql(exit或者Ctrl+C)
如果云服務(wù)器連接不上,在云服務(wù)器安全組件中開放3306端口(mysql默認(rèn)端口)
6.mysql卸載步驟
1)yum卸載安裝的mysql(僅適用于yum命令安裝的mysql)
yum -y remove mysql*
2)查找mysql安裝文件
find / -name mysql
3)用rm-rf刪除查找出的mysql文件
4)mysql服務(wù)的啟動(dòng)/關(guān)閉/狀態(tài)
service mysqld start/stop/status
如果一臺(tái)服務(wù)器上有多個(gè)mysql服務(wù),在/etc/my.cnf文件中修改默認(rèn)端口號
以上就是linux系統(tǒng)怎么安裝mysql的方法介紹了,希望對各位朋友們有所幫助。
網(wǎng)友評論